Humans require certain things in order to thrive… and once you move beyond food, water, and shelter, the list gets a little complicated. Understanding the full scope of your needs can enable you to shift in ways you didn’t know were possible. In this episode of Shift Out Loud, I’m joined by Dr. Jennifer Clark, a seasoned physician on a mission to heal, educate, and innovate toward the relief of suffering. When not volunteering at Clarehouse, Oklahoma’s first social model hospice home, she teaches at the University of Tulsa and collaborates with organizations fostering cultures of human flourishing. 

Our discussion explores the shifts that led her to palliative medicine and the profound lessons she’s learned through this important work. You’ll learn how she built a career that satisfies her right-brain creativity and left-brain desire for structure, how Maslow’s hierarchy of needs serves as a framework for her practice, and why you should pre-order her incredible first book, Suffer.

Guest bio: Dr. Jennifer Clark has been in the world of healthcare for over 20 years. With Med-Peds training and board certification in Hospice and Palliative Medicine, Dr Clark is a physician and healthcare delivery consultant serving in various roles as a clinician-educator, -administrator, and -innovator. She is the author of Suffer, a book on the power of suffering.
